Abstract

The embodiment of the invention relates to the technical field of the data processing, and discloses a method for acquiring resolution of a YUV image, and electronic equipment. The method for acquiring resolution of the YUV image comprises the following steps: acquiring at least two lines of pixel points; taking the first target pixel point as a starting point to acquire the first pixel data segment with a preset length; and then entering a circulating step, wherein the circulating step comprises taking the second target pixel point as the starting point to acquire the second pixel data segment with the preset length, computing a first characteristic difference between the image characteristics of the first pixel data segment and the second pixel data segment, increasing the excursion length, and repeatedly executing the circulating step until multiple computed first characteristic differences satisfy a first preset condition; identifying the width of the YUV image from multiple firstcharacteristic differences; and computing the resolution of the YUV image according to the file size of the YUV image and the width of the YUV image. Through the method disclosed by the embodiment ofthe invention, the automatic acquisition of the resolution of the YUV image is realized, and the analysis speed of the YUV image is improved.

technical field [0001] Embodiments of the present invention relate to the technical field of data processing, and in particular, to a method for obtaining the resolution of a YUV image and an electronic device. Background technique [0002] Images in YUV format are widely used on display devices due to their advantages of strong versatility and small data volume; existing YUV image analysis is used in many scenarios, such as in the process of image processing and debugging; in YUV In the process of image analysis, the resolution of the YUV image needs to be used, but the YUV image does not have the resolution of the YUV image when it is transmitted and stored. Currently, the YUV image is completed by manually inputting a custom resolution. analysis.
